¿Qué lenguajes de programación se admiten con HMI SCU?
Son compatibles los siguientes lenguajes:
oDiagrama de función continua (CFC)
oDiagrama de bloques de funciones (FBD)
oLista de instrucciones (IL)
oDiagrama de contactos (LD)
oDiagrama funcional secuencial (SFC)
oTexto estructurado (ST)
¿Qué tipos de variables se admiten con un controlador HMI SCU?
Consulte la sección Variables admitidas.
¿Puedo utilizar la red de SoMachine para la comunicación con el equipo conectado a la línea serie de mi HMI SCU?
La comunicación con un HMI SCU sólo se puede realizar si la línea serie está configurada con el Protocolo de red.
Limitaciones:
oAcceso lento al equipo remoto.
oNo se puede usar en cascada otros equipos.
Para obtener más información, consulte el apartado SoMachine - Red/Combo: apartado HMI SCU, disponible en el apéndice de la ayuda en línea de Vijeo-Designer.
¿Cuándo debo utilizar la modalidad de ejecución libre o cíclica?
Utilización de la modalidad de ejecución libre o cíclica:
oEjecución libre: utilice esta modalidad si desea un tiempo de ciclo de la variable. El ciclo siguiente se inicia después de un periodo de espera igual al 30% del último tiempo de ejecución del último ciclo.
oCíclica: utilice esta modalidad si desea controlar el ciclo de la frecuencia.
¿Cómo se configura el watchdog?
Puede configurar el watchdog (temporizador de control por tarea) utilizando SoMachine, definiendo los parámetros siguientes:
oTiempo: establezca el periodo máximo de una tarea determinada. Si el tiempo de ejecución de la tarea supera el periodo máximo, se activa el watchdog.
oSensibilidad: establezca el número de desbordes de watchdog consecutivos y acumulados permitidos antes de que se genere un desencadenador de watchdog.
Según los parámetros de Tiempo y Sensibilidad, si se activa el watchdog, el controlador se ha detenido y pasa a la modalidad de parada. La tarea asociada permanece sin completarse, tal como se muestra en el diagrama siguiente:
Durante la ejecución de una tarea, el firmware:
oRestablece el temporizador de desborde si no se activa el watchdog
oAumenta el temporizador de desborde si se activa el watchdog
En el ejemplo siguiente se establece la Sensibilidad en 5:
¿Para qué sirve la casilla Tras descarga o modificación en línea iniciar todas las aplicaciones?
oCaso 1: Descarga de la aplicación HMI autónoma o descarga de las aplicaciones de control y HMI:
El estado BOOT (Arranque) de la aplicación de control se actualiza en función del ajuste de la casilla de verificación
oCaso 2: Sólo descarga de aplicaciones de control:
oEl valor de la casilla de verificación surtirá efecto tras el cambio online o descarga.
oNo se ve afectada la ejecución de la aplicación de control en el momento del arranque.
¿Puedo conectar varios HMI SCU mediante varios puertos USB en mi PC?
No, esto no está permitido.
Cuando utilizo un nuevo controlador en la aplicación SoMachine con una aplicación HMI que ya ha sido utilizada previamente, ¿por qué dejan de comunicarse las dos aplicaciones?
Esto sucede porque el nuevo nombre del controlador no se ha actualizado en la aplicación HMI (Vijeo-Designer). La aplicación HMI está configurada con el nombre del controlador anterior; debe actualizar esta aplicación con el nombre del controlador SoMachine.
El siguiente procedimiento actualiza el nombre del controlador de la aplicación HMI con el nombre del controlador SoMachine. No obstante, puede actualizar el nombre del controlador SoMachinecon el nombre del controlador de la aplicación HMI, consulte actualizar nombre del controlador utilizando la aplicación HMI.
¿Cómo actualizo manualmente el nombre del controlador de aplicación HMI con el nombre del controlador SoMachine?
Copie el nombre del controlador de la aplicación SoMachine al nombre del controlador de la aplicación Vijeo-Designer en HMI:
Paso |
Acción |
---|---|
1 |
Muestre SoMachine Logic Builder. |
2 |
Haga doble clic en el controlador en Dispositivos. Resultado: Se abre la ventana del editor de dispositivos. |
3 |
Seleccione la ficha Selección de controlador. Resultado: Se abre la ficha Selección de controlador: ![]()
|
4 |
Haga clic con el botón derecho del ratón en el controlador. Resultado: Se abre el menú contextual del controlador. ![]()
|
5 |
Seleccione Change device name.... Resultado: Se abre el cuadro de diálogo Cambiar el nombre de dispositivo: ![]()
|
6 |
Asegúrese de que el nombre del dispositivo cumple los requisitos de Vijeo-Designer para el nombre del controlador: longitud máxima de 32 caracteres (A-Z, a-z, 0-9, caracteres Unicode y _) y debe comenzar con una letra. |
7 |
Copie el valor incluido en el campo Nuevo. |
8 |
Haga clic en Aceptar. |
9 |
Muestre Vijeo-Frame. |
10 |
Pegue el nombre del controlador de Vijeo-Designer en el campo Inspector de propiedades > Nombre: ![]() |
11 |
Pulse Intro para aplicar el cambio en el nombre del controlador. |
¿Cómo puedo actualizar manualmente el nombre del controlador SoMachine con el nombre del controlador de mi aplicación HMI?
Copie el nombre del controlador de la aplicación Vijeo-Designer de HMI al nombre del controlador de la aplicación SoMachine:
Paso |
Acción |
---|---|
1 |
Muestre Vijeo-Frame. |
2 |
Copie el nombre del controlador Vijeo-Designer desde el campo Inspector de propiedades > Nombre: ![]() |
3 |
Muestre SoMachine Logic Builder. |
4 |
Haga doble clic en el controlador en Dispositivos. Resultado: Se abre la ventana del editor de dispositivos. |
5 |
Seleccione la ficha Selección de controlador. Resultado: Se abre la ficha Selección de controlador: ![]()
|
6 |
Haga clic con el botón derecho del ratón en el controlador. Resultado: Se abre el menú contextual del controlador. ![]()
|
7 |
Seleccione Change device name.... Resultado: Se abre el cuadro de diálogo Cambiar el nombre de dispositivo: ![]()
|
8 |
Pegue el nombre del controlador en el campo Nuevo. ![]() |
9 |
Haga clic en Aceptar para aplicar el cambio en el nombre del controlador. |
¿Cómo selecciono el comportamiento de arranque de HMI SCU (RUN o STOP [EJECUTAR o DETENER]) después de apagar y encender?
El estado RUN/STOP (EJECUTAR/DETENER) del HMI SCU depende del estado de la casilla "Tras descarga o modificación en línea iniciar todas las aplicaciones" que aparece al usar "Descarga múltiple".
Si está seleccionada, el HMI SCU se inicia en RUN (EJECUTAR). Si no lo está, se inicia en STOP (DETENER).
¿Cómo creo un fichero de archivo de proyecto?
Cree un fichero de archivo de proyecto seleccionando Archivo > Archivo de proyecto > Guardar/Enviar archivo en el menú de SoMachine.
¿Por qué el supervisor de tareas siempre muestra 0 ms para las duraciones de tareas medias y mínimas?
El HMI SCUsólo admite la presentación de informes de tiempos de ciclo con una resolución de 1 ms y requiere un mínimo de 2 ms para una HMI con un ciclo del proceso de control. La CPU está programada para proporcionar HMI y control cada 1 ms (por 2 ms).
Si una tarea requiere menos de 2 ms (2.000 µs) para su ejecución, el monitor de tareas mostrará 0 µs.